Understanding PMS
Before we dive into the tips, let’s first understand what PMS is. Premenstrual Syndrome (PMS) refers to a combination of physical and emotional symptoms that occur in the days leading up to a woman’s menstrual period. These symptoms can vary from woman to woman and may include bloating, headaches, irritability, and fatigue.
Tip 1: Maintain a Healthy Diet
One of the best ways to alleviate PMS symptoms is by maintaining a healthy and balanced diet. Make sure to include plenty of f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ean proteins in your meals. Avoiding processed foods, caffeine, and alcohol can also help reduce bloating and mood swings.
Tip 2: Stay Hydrated
Drinking plenty of water is essential for overall health and can also help alleviate PMS symptoms. Try to drink at least 8-10 glasses of water per day to stay hydrated and flush out toxins from your body. Herbal teas, such as chamomile or ginger tea, can also help soothe cramps and bloating.
Tip 3: Exercise Regularly
Regular exercise is not only great for your physical health but can also help reduce PMS symptoms. Engaging in activities like walking, yoga, or swimming can improve blood circulation, reduce stress, and alleviate cramps and mood swings. Aim for at least 30 minutes of exercise per day.
Tip 4: Get Plenty of Rest
Getting enough rest is crucial for managing PMS symptoms. Make sure to prioritize sleep and aim for 7-9 hours of quality sleep each night. Creating a calming bedtime routine, such as reading a book or taking a warm bath, can help you relax and prepare for a restful night’s sleep.
Tip 5: Manage Stress
Stress can exacerbate PMS symptoms, so it’s important to find healthy ways to manage stress in your daily life. Practice mindfulness, deep breathing exercises, or meditation to help calm your mind and reduce anxiety. Engaging in relaxing activities like listening to music or spending time in nature can also help alleviate stress.
Tip 6: Try Herbal Remedies
Certain herbs and supplements have been found to help alleviate PMS symptoms. Supplements like magnesium, vitamin B6, and evening primrose oil can help reduce bloating, cramps, and mood swings. Herbal remedies like chasteberry and dong quai have also been used to balance hormones and alleviate PMS symptoms.
Tip 7: Seek Support
Lastly, don’t hesitate to seek support from your healthcare provider or a therapist if you’re struggling with severe PMS symptoms. They can offer guidance, support, and potentially recommend medications or alternative therapies to help manage your symptoms more effectively.
